Pu'er Tea

Updated: 2014-06-26 / (chinakunming.travel)
LargeMediumSmallPrinter

Pu’er tea is referred to as a kind of tea that is mainly made from Yunnan’s big-leaf teas by fermenting and seasoning. Different from other popular teas, Pu’er tea tastes specially fragrant because it is caffeine free. Its color resembles that of soy sauce.

Normally, Pu’er tea is made into shapes of bricks, cakes and others for the convenience of further fermentation. It’s agreed that Pu’er tea has no shelf life and the older, the better, thus is nicknamed as “the antique that could be drunk”. By the way, Pu’er tea is quite good for health as it is able to warm up one’s digestion system, lower cholesterol, and even help ladies lose weight. The famous Ancient Tea and Horse Road started its journey from Pu’er Prefecture of Yunnan hundreds of years ago, by which this specialty was made available for Tibetans who drink the Yak-butter everyday for needed calories.
